Tetraparesis following an Anterior Circulation Stroke: A Case Report

We report a patient who suffered from a tetraparesis following a bilateral anterior cerebral artery territory infarction due to an occluded AACA and provide a brief review of the literature.Case Rep Neurol 2018;10:342 –345
